The extent specifies to which events the dimension will use. In Universal Analytics, there were 4 ranges: User-scoped customized dimensions are applied to all the hits of an individual (hit is an event, pageview, and so on). If you send out User ID as a custom-made dimension, it will be used to all the hits of that specific session And also to all the future hits sent by that customer (as long as the GA cookie stays the exact same).


For example, you can send out the session ID custom-made measurement, and also also if you send it with the last event of the session, all the previous events (of the exact same session) will certainly get the worth. This is done in the backend of Google Analytics. dimension applies just to that particular event/hit (with which the dimension was sent).


That dimension will certainly be used just to the "trial started" event. Product-scoped customized dimension applies just to a certain item (that is tracked with Improved Ecommerce performance). Even if you send multiple items with the exact same purchase, each product might have different values in their product-scoped customized dimensions, e. g.

Why am I telling you this? Due to the fact that some things have transformed in Google Analytics 4. In Google Analytics 4, the session range is no more available (a minimum of in customized dimensions). Google said they would include session-scope in the future to GA4. If you wish to use a dimension to all the occasions of a particular session, you have to send that measurement with every occasion (that can be done on the code degree (gtag) or in GTM).


It can be in a cookie, data layer, or elsewhere. From currently on, personalized dimensions are either hit-scoped or user-scoped (previously understood as Customer Characteristics). User-scoped customized measurements in GA4 job similarly to the user-scoped measurements in Universal Analytics yet with some differences: In Universal Analytics, a user-scoped custom-made dimension (collection in the middle of the user session) was used to EVERY event of the exact same session (even if some event took place prior to the measurement was set).

In that situation, you will certainly require to: Register a specification as a custom-made Bonuses definition Beginning sending custom criteria with the events you want The order DOES NOT issue below. Yet you need to do that basically at the exact same time. If you start sending out the parameter to Google Analytics 4 as well as just register this hyperlink it as a personalized dimension, claim, one week later on, your records will certainly be missing out on that week of data (due to the fact that the enrollment of a customized dimension is not retroactive).
